MAB is an average of the end-of-day (EoD) closing balances in a month
The MAB requirements depend on the location of a customer's account in urban, metro, semi-urban and rural areas
Banks such as State Bank of India (SBI), HDFC and ICICI Bank charge a penalty from the customers failing to maintain the required monthly
average balance in their savings accounts
The amount of penalty in case of non-compliance varies in different branch locations, based on factors such as the degree of shortfall.State
